Job Description

The Helpline Operations Lead oversees Intellect’s helpline and crisis intervention services from strategy to execution, directly managing both Helpline & Ranger Operations teams to drive effective planning, seamless service delivery, and continuous improvement. This role is responsible for leading efforts to strengthen helpline readiness, service reliability, and quality at scale, build and maintain a resilient and high-performing ranger workforce, and advance operational excellence through insights, governance, and best practices. The ideal candidate combines strategic and operational leadership, team management, quality governance, workforce planning, and cross-functional collaboration to deliver best-in-class, compliant, and reliable crisis support services.
